The Opportunity
The Procurement Manager will be responsible for driving and delivering procurement best practice in line with G8’s business objectives and goals. Reporting to the Head of Procurement, the role will focus on strategic sourcing activity across a range of indirect spend categories.
This is a management and enablement role, requiring significant interaction with internal business stakeholders and external suppliers to deliver high profile, complex procurement activities in a fast-paced environment.
The role is Full-Time on a 6month contract.
Key Responsibilities
Leading on high value, high risk strategic sourcing initiatives from data analysis and insights, through to end-to-end tendering and contract execution
Collaborate with senior stakeholders across G8 to identify commercial risks, efficiency opportunities and provide expert technical procurement advice in order to maximise savings opportunities and minimise commercial exposure
Develop full understanding of the cost base using spend analytics tools, including whole life/total cost of ownership, accurate baselining and benefits realisation
Work closely with our in-house legal team to ensure contractual risks are mitigated and ensure G8 supplier agreements are robust, and fulfil the needs of the business
Support the Head of Procurement to develop the procurement strategy and relevance governance measures to reduce risk and standardise procurement processes
Leverage existing P2P technology to drive control and efficiency across the extensive network of early education centres
Support with the creation, development and delivery of a business wide contract management framework to drive supplier performance and mitigate risk
Proactively raise the profile of the Procurement Team through intensive engagement with the business supporting objectives and embeding best practice procurement at G8.
Engage with key stakeholders to drive change and continuous improvement in the management of our key suppliers
About You
3-5 years of experience in a similar role
Previous relevant experience of strategic sourcing and contract management across a range of categories
Experience of analysing large data sets, drawing relevant insights and presenting to Executive level
Experience of working autonomously in an agile, fast paced team
Ability to manage benefits, forecasting and financial planning
Hold a valid working with children check or willingness to obtain upon commencement.
